John J Liantonio is a seasoned executive with extensive experience in government, leadership, and business development. He has held senior advisory roles at The Port Authority of New York & New Jersey, where he has been responsible for intergovernmental relations and transportation policy development, as well as economic development at New York Stewart International Airport. Liantonio has also worked at AT&T, where he held various positions, including Govt Affairs Regional Dir., Northeast States, and Dir., State Govt Affairs, Northeast. He has a strong educational background, having attended Fordham University, SUNY at Oswego, Nassau Community College, and St. John's University.
